OpenGrok
Home
Sort by relevance
Sort by last modified time
Full Search
Definition
Symbol
File Path
History
|
|
Help
Searched
refs:CollationRootElements
(Results
1 - 6
of
6
) sorted by null
/external/icu/icu4c/source/i18n/
collationrootelements.cpp
6
*
collationrootelements
.cpp
17
#include "
collationrootelements
.h"
23
CollationRootElements
::lastCEWithPrimaryBefore(uint32_t p) const {
69
CollationRootElements
::firstCEWithPrimaryAtLeast(uint32_t p) const {
87
CollationRootElements
::getPrimaryBefore(uint32_t p, UBool isCompressible) const {
117
CollationRootElements
::getSecondaryBefore(uint32_t p, uint32_t s) const {
141
CollationRootElements
::getTertiaryBefore(uint32_t p, uint32_t s, uint32_t t) const {
171
CollationRootElements
::getPrimaryAfter(uint32_t p, int32_t index, UBool isCompressible) const {
193
CollationRootElements
::getSecondaryAfter(int32_t index, uint32_t s) const {
216
CollationRootElements
::getTertiaryAfter(int32_t index, uint32_t s, uint32_t t) const
[
all
...]
collationrootelements.h
6
*
collationrootelements
.h
31
class U_I18N_API
CollationRootElements
: public UMemory {
33
CollationRootElements
(const uint32_t *rootElements, int32_t rootElementsLength)
collationbasedatabuilder.cpp
25
#include "
collationrootelements
.h"
413
table.addElement((int32_t)secTer |
CollationRootElements
::SEC_TER_DELTA_FLAG, errorCode);
420
table.addElement(
CollationRootElements
::PRIMARY_SENTINEL, errorCode);
452
if(step > (int32_t)
CollationRootElements
::PRIMARY_STEP_MASK) { return 0; }
collationdatareader.cpp
25
#include "
collationrootelements
.h"
210
if(data == NULL || length <=
CollationRootElements
::IX_SEC_TER_BOUNDARIES) {
216
uint32_t commonSecTer = data->rootElements[
CollationRootElements
::IX_COMMON_SEC_AND_TER_CE];
221
uint32_t secTerBoundaries = data->rootElements[
CollationRootElements
::IX_SEC_TER_BOUNDARIES];
collationbuilder.h
21
#include "
collationrootelements
.h"
298
const
CollationRootElements
rootElements;
/external/icu/icu4c/source/test/intltest/
collationtest.cpp
36
#include "
collationrootelements
.h"
583
UBool isValidCE(const
CollationRootElements
&re, const CollationData &data,
674
UBool isValidCE(const
CollationRootElements
&re, const CollationData &data, int64_t ce) {
686
index((int32_t)elements[
CollationRootElements
::IX_FIRST_TERTIARY_INDEX]) {}
691
if(p ==
CollationRootElements
::PRIMARY_SENTINEL) { return FALSE; }
692
if((p &
CollationRootElements
::SEC_TER_DELTA_FLAG) != 0) {
694
secTer = p & ~
CollationRootElements
::SEC_TER_DELTA_FLAG;
697
if((p &
CollationRootElements
::PRIMARY_STEP_MASK) != 0) {
699
int32_t step = (int32_t)p &
CollationRootElements
::PRIMARY_STEP_MASK;
744
CollationRootElements
rootElements(root->rootElements, root->rootElementsLength)
[
all
...]
Completed in 538 milliseconds